Product reviews:
Keith
2025-03-20 iphone 11
Pizza Planet Truck with Buzz Lightyear toy story pizza planet truck toy
toy story pizza planet truck toy
Toy Story Pizza Planet Truck \u0026 Buzz toy story pizza planet truck toy
toy story pizza planet truck toy
Rod
2025-03-15 iphone XS Max
Toy Story, Pizza Planet truck | Toy toy story pizza planet truck toy
toy story pizza planet truck toy